[RFC PATCH 1/2] ASoC: cs47l15: Fix EPOUT->HPOUT1 Mono Mux routing
Richard Fitzgerald
rf at opensource.cirrus.com
Fri Sep 25 11:13:08 CEST 2020
Sorry. Left a stray "RFC" on the email title. I'm going to kick myself
and then re-send.
On 25/09/2020 09:34, Richard Fitzgerald wrote:
> EPOUT is always mono so should have a permanent routing through the
> HPOUT1 Mono Mux.
>
> Signed-off-by: Richard Fitzgerald <rf at opensource.cirrus.com>
> ---
> sound/soc/codecs/cs47l15.c | 2 +-
> 1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/sound/soc/codecs/cs47l15.c b/sound/soc/codecs/cs47l15.c
> index a591e7457d11..254f9d96e766 100644
> --- a/sound/soc/codecs/cs47l15.c
> +++ b/sound/soc/codecs/cs47l15.c
> @@ -1089,6 +1089,7 @@ static const struct snd_soc_dapm_route cs47l15_dapm_routes[] = {
> { "HPOUT1 Demux", NULL, "OUT1R" },
>
> { "OUT1R", NULL, "HPOUT1 Mono Mux" },
> + { "HPOUT1 Mono Mux", "EPOUT", "OUT1L" },
>
> { "HPOUTL", "HPOUT", "HPOUT1 Demux" },
> { "HPOUTR", "HPOUT", "HPOUT1 Demux" },
> @@ -1268,7 +1269,6 @@ static irqreturn_t cs47l15_adsp2_irq(int irq, void *data)
>
> static const struct snd_soc_dapm_route cs47l15_mono_routes[] = {
> { "HPOUT1 Mono Mux", "HPOUT", "OUT1L" },
> - { "HPOUT1 Mono Mux", "EPOUT", "OUT1L" },
> };
>
> static int cs47l15_component_probe(struct snd_soc_component *component)
More information about the Alsa-devel
mailing list